Understanding Expanded Metal Products
Expanded metal is an innovative material created by cutting and stretching a sheet of metal to form a mesh-like structure. This unique configuration allows for a plethora of uses across various industries, from construction to arts and crafts. Construction and Architecture
One of the most prevalent applications of expanded metal is in the construction and architectural fields. This material is known for its durability and strength, making it ideal for use as screens, balconies, fencing, and railing systems. Architects often employ expanded metal to create stunning facades that not only provide structural support but also enhance airflow and natural lighting in a building.
For example, expanded metal can serve as an exterior cladding that adds aesthetic value while protecting the underlying structure from the elements. When selecting expanded metal for construction, consider the gauge and pattern that will best suit the project's needs. A thicker gauge offers greater durability, while different patterns can influence light dispersion and appearance.
Industrial Applications
In industrial settings, expanded metal products play a vital role in a variety of applications. They are commonly used for walkways, platforms, and safety barriers due to their slip-resistant properties. Expanded metal provides excellent traction, making it a preferred choice for areas with heavy foot or vehicle traffic.
Additionally, in facilities where machinery is housed, expanded metal can be used in guardrails and protective enclosures to ensure safety while allowing visibility and airflow. When selecting expanded metal for industrial uses, it's essential to account for the specific load-bearing requirements and environmental conditions to ensure maximum performance and safety.
Manufacturing and Filtration
Expanded metal products are integral in the manufacturing industry, particularly in the development of filtering and separating equipment. They can be found in various filtration systems, such as those used for air, liquid, and solid filtration. The open structure of expanded metal allows for efficient material flow, making it an excellent choice for filter screens.
For instance, in water treatment facilities, expanded metal can be used to create durable filters that prevent debris and particles from contaminating the water supply. When implementing expanded metal in filtration applications, it is crucial to choose the right size and pattern to match the filtration requirements.

Art and Design
The versatility of expanded metal extends to the creative arts and design fields. Artists and designers appreciate its unique aesthetic qualities and functional properties. Expanded metal can be used in sculptures, installations, and even furniture design, providing both structural integrity and visual appeal.
For creative projects, experimenting with different finishes and colors can enhance the final product’s look. DIY enthusiasts can incorporate expanded metal into home decor projects, such as custom light fixtures or garden trellises, adding a modern touch to their creations.
FAQs About Expanded Metal Products
What are the advantages of using expanded metal?
Expanded metal products offer several advantages, including enhanced strength-to-weight ratios, improved airflow, and visibility, as well as resistance to corrosion, depending on the metal type. Their unique design allows for versatility across various applications.
Is expanded metal easy to install?
Yes, expanded metal is relatively easy to install. It can be cut, bent, or shaped as needed, and it typically comes in sheets that can be affixed to frames or structures using screws, welding, or rivets. Ensure that proper safety measures and tools are used during installation.
How do I choose the right type of expanded metal for my project?
When selecting expanded metal, consider factors such as the alloy type, gauge thickness, pattern, and intended application. Each factor affects the product’s performance and suitability for your specific project.
